SwimsuitsBlackBlueBrownCreamNavyBeigePinkWhiteRedGoldGreenGreyOrangeYellowSilverPurpleRegular fitFittedFlaredRelaxed fitSlim fitFit and flareTapered fitWide leg
There are 63 Items found
£25
£285
There are 63 Items found
There are 63 Items found
£25
£285
There are 63 Items found